Аннотация:
В работе приведено убедительное доказательство несовершенства капиталистической системы, выстроенное на основе исследования проблемы исчерпания инноваций. Представлен значимый эффект изменения роли Китая в мировой экономике и политике. Появление DeepSeek и анализ этого события активизировали синтез теоретических разработок геополитической экономии и ноономики для последующего практического применения. Это яркий пример, иллюстрирующий общность взглядов представителей данных направлений научной мысли на настоящее и будущее человеческой цивилизации.
